L'ecole De Denver

2280 E 16th Ave
Denver, CO 80206
L'ecole De Denver is a nonsectarian, coeducational private school in Denver, CO, serving students from pre鈥搆indergarten through 7th grade in an urban community setting.
The school enrolls a total of 33 students with 3 teachers, maintaining a student鈥搕eacher ratio of 11:1.
Approximately 50% of the student body represents students of color, ranking L'ecole De Denver among the top 20% of private schools in Colorado for diversity.
Tuition rates are not specified, but the school operates within Denver's average private elementary school tuition range of approximately $16,427.
Located in a large city environment, L'ecole De Denver emphasizes elementary and middle school education with a special program focus.
